Yeast Infection During Pregnancy

Yeast Infection During Pregnancy is Twice as Likely

Pregnancy is a wonderful experience for a women. Unfortunately women are more likely to suffer from yeast infection during pregnancy. In fact, the truth is that yeast infection during pregnancy is twice as likely to occur than in situations outside of pregnancy. Pregnancy causes your hormones to be out of control and since, vagina and urinary tract have the most favorable conditions for yeast infection to occur, it is common to get pregnancy yeast infection. If you have never had any yeast infection in your life and now that you see yeast infections during pregnancy, it would most probably be a simple yeast infection. However, if you have a history of yeast infection, you should consult your gynaecologist at the earliest. If you have pregnancy and yeast infections at the same time, it is important to let your gynaecologist know what other medication you may be on and also if you have started some form of cream treatment on your own. The gynaecologist cannot prescribe you an you oral medication because it can harm the foetus or the baby. You will be given vaginal cremes and suppositories strictly to ensure the safety of the baby. It is important to know that even if you have a pregnancy yeast infection, there are ways to combat this recurring problem by learning to wipe yourself from the front to back in future, thereby lowering the risk of an infection again.

It is important that you see your gynaecologist the moment you have an infection and you are pregnant. Your gynaecologist will first check if you have a urinary tract infection and advise you then on a yeast infection pregnancy treatment.
